What You Need (Ingredient Notes)
- 4 cups All-purpose flour – Provides structure; can substitute with whole wheat for a nuttier flavor.
- 1.5 cups Warm water – Activates yeast; ensure it’s not too hot to avoid killing the yeast.
- 2 tablespoons Sugar – Feeds the yeast and adds a hint of sweetness.
- 2 teaspoons Salt – Enhances flavor; essential for balanced taste.
- 2.25 teaspoons Active dry yeast – Leavening agent; can use instant yeast as an alternative.
- 2 tablespoons (melted) Butter – Adds richness; olive oil can be used for a dairy-free option.
Step-by-Step Instructions
- Step 1: Activate Yeast – In a bowl, combine warm water, sugar, and yeast. Let sit until frothy, about 5-10 minutes.
- Step 2: Mix Ingredients – In a large mixing bowl, combine flour and salt. Add the yeast mixture and melted butter, stirring until a dough forms.

- Step 3: Knead Dough – Turn the dough onto a floured surface and knead for about 10 minutes until smooth and elastic.
- Step 4: First Rise – Place the dough in a greased bowl, cover with a cloth, and let it rise in a warm place until doubled in size (about an hour).
- Step 5: Shape Loaf – Punch down the risen dough and shape it into a loaf. Place it in a greased loaf pan.
- Step 6: Second Rise – Cover again and let it rise until puffy (about another hour).
- Step 7: Bake –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C) and bake for about 30-35 minutes or until golden brown.
Common Mistakes (And How to Fix Them)
- Mistake: Not letting the dough rise enough. Fix: Be patient; rising time is crucial for fluffy bread!
- Tip 2: Use room temperature ingredients when possible to help with even baking.
- 💡 Pro Tip: For an extra soft crust, brush the top with melted butter immediately after baking.
Mix It Up (Variations)
- Add herbs like rosemary or thyme for flavor.
- Incorporate seeds such as sesame or poppy on top before baking.

FAQs
Storage?
‘Store in an airtight container at room temperature for up to one week. For longer storage, slice and freeze!’
Can I use whole wheat flour instead?
Absolutely! Just note that using whole wheat flour may result in denser bread.
